Alexis Jordan was born on April 7, 1992, in Columbia, South Carolina. From a young age, she showed a keen interest in music, performing in local talent shows and honing her craft. Her family recognized her talent and supported her dream of becoming a singer. This support was instrumental in her early development as an artist.
